Nov 11, 2022 · How to define problems. Read the following steps to gain a better understanding of how to define problems: 1. Ask 'why'. A key approach that you can take when defining your problem is to ask 'why' questions to identify and gain an in-depth understanding of the issue. You could ask a series of 'why' questions that follow on from each other.

When developing new products, processes, or even businesses, most...Generally, a problem occurs if a person does not know how to proceed from a given state to a desired goal state. Thus, a problem is described by three components: (1) a given initial state s α; (2) a desired final state s ω; and (3) a barrier which hinders the solution of the problem, that is, to come from s α to s ω. As described by Rittel and Webber, wicked problems have 10 important characteristics: 1) They do not have a definitive formulation. 2) They do not have a “stopping rule.”. In other words, these problems lack an inherent logic that signals when they are solved. 3) Their solutions are not true or false, only good or bad.

A problem statement is a brief statement of a gap to be closed, an objective to be achieved, or an obstacle to be overcome during project development.
